(Lima).- The Peruvian government has established a series of regulations for online casinos. These regulations include the requirement that all online casinos in Peru be operated by licensed companies, as well as the obligation to comply with the rules set by the government.

Regulatory changes affect online casinos in Peru

These new regulatory changes require online casinos to provide information about their activities to the National Gaming Authority (NGA) and to keep detailed records of all their transactions. Casinos must also comply with certain security, privacy and data protection requirements.

Finally, casinos must ensure that all their games are fair and equitable for all players. These regulations help ensure that players are treated fairly when playing online in Peru.

The legal implications of the new regulatory framework for online casinos

The new regulatory framework for online casinos in Peru establishes a number of legal requirements that must be met in order to operate legally. These include obtaining a gaming licence, complying with rules and regulations set by the government, as well as the obligation to maintain adequate insurance.

In addition, operators must also ensure that their websites comply with all local laws and regulations. This means that operators must ensure that their websites do not contain illegal or inappropriate content, and that they do not offer illegal or fraudulent games. Operators must also ensure that their websites are secure and protect users' privacy.

Finally, operators must also ensure that their websites comply with all legal requirements related to income tax and other local taxes.

The legal evolution of the online casino market: a look from Peru

The online casino market in Peru has undergone a significant legal evolution in recent years. In 2017, the Peruvian government enacted Law No. 31577, which regulates online gaming and establishes the requirements to operate an online casino. This law also establishes the requirements for obtaining a gaming licence, as well as the penalties for non-compliance.

In addition, new regulatory entities were created to supervise and control the online gambling sector. These entities are responsible for enforcing the law and ensuring that all online casinos comply with legal standards.

The law also requires all online casinos to provide player protection, including anti-money laundering measures and the prevention of compulsive gambling. These measures have contributed to improving the security and transparency of the online casino market in Peru, which has allowed many foreign companies to enter the country with confidence.
